The Cusco Cathedral is an impressive colonial church located in the Plaza de Armas, built between the 16th and 17th centuries on ancient Inca walls. It stands out for its Renaissance architecture with Baroque details and for housing valuable artworks from the Cusco School, as well as altarpieces, sculptures, and important historical and religious treasures.
Impressive architecture – A masterpiece of Andean colonial style, built with stones taken from ancient Inca temples.
Unique religious art – Houses valuable paintings from the Cusco School and important colonial treasures.
Historical and cultural value – It represents the fusion of Inca and Spanish traditions, reflecting the history of Cusco and Peru.

Altars and retables richly decorated with gold leaf.
Paintings from the Cusco School, including the famous Andean version of The Last Supper.
Religious sculptures and colonial relics.
Interior architecture with Renaissance and Baroque details.
Crypts and side chapels of great historical value.
